• Digital oscilloscopes offer a versatile range of acquisition modes tailored to both general and specialised applications. These modes encompass sample mode, average mode, and peak detection mode. In the realm of mid-level and advanced digital oscilloscopes, the inclusion of a high-resolution mode serves to enhance the capabilities of the average mode, ensuring precision and clarity in every analysis.
